local by flywheel

In questa guida ti suggerisco un modo semplice per sviluppare un sito web, utilizzando WordPress in locale, ovvero senza necessariamente ospitare il sito su uno spazio hosting.

Sviluppare in locale ha diversi vantaggi, il più importante è quello di poter creare un ambiente di lavoro che non impatta sulla versione del sito che attualmente è online. Si può realizzare un sito web ex novo e poi esportarlo già completo sul server remoto.
Vediamo adesso nel dettaglio come installare WordPress in locale.

Sviluppo Locale con WordPress: Segui la guida passo passo

Ti faccio una premessa: per poter lavorare sugli elementi della nuova struttura in WordPress è necessario l’utilizzo del linguaggio PHP. Per poter lavorare sui singoli elementi in PHP devi avere a disposizione un software che faccia da emulatore di uno spazio hosting.

Io ti consiglio a tale riguardo Local by Flywheel e te ne parlerò meglio tra poche righe.

Installazione di WordPress sul computer in locale

Flywheel è un’azienda di servizi di hosting specifici per WordPress. Il suo pacchetto servizi include Local come strumento di sviluppo di siti in locale gratuito e disponibile a tutti, clienti e non.

Tra i vantaggi di Local by Flywheel vi è la funziona “Blueprint”, ovvero la possibilità di salvare gli stessi plug in e lo stesso starter theme per poterlo riutilizzare per altri progetti.

Un altro vantaggio è possedere una funzione “Live Link” attraverso cui è possibile ottenere una URL per poter navigare sul sito anche da remoto. Utilissimo per far vedere ai clienti la versione beta del progetto che stai sviluppando o per discutere delle modifiche grafiche insieme ad un designer con il quale stai lavorando.

Sviluppo locale con WordPress: Local by Flywheel per Mac, Windows e Linux

Vai sul sito https://localbyflywheel.com/ e scarica la tua copia gratuita, dopo aver selezionato la versione Mac, Windows o Linux.

Dopo averla installata, puoi subito cominciare a creare il tuo sito in WordPress.
 
 
 

Nel secondo step puoi scegliere l’ambiente di sviluppo, tra versione PHP, tipologia Web server e versione MySQL.
 
 
 

A questo punto non ti rimane che impostare i tuoi dati da amministratore e sarai pronto per sviluppare.
 
 
 
Riassumo qui i maggiori vantaggi che questa soluzione offre, se paragonata ad altri più popolari come MAMP o XAMPP:

  • Semplicità e Velocità di utilizzo, in pochi click hai un completo ambiente di sviluppo
  • Possibilità di creare un live link per condividere la URL del progetto
  • Attivazione di SSH + WP-CLI per offrire un accesso root
  • Installazione di WordPress con un solo click
  • Possibilità di creare un certificato SSL ed utilizzare il protocollo https
  • Possibilità di cambiare al volo versione PHP, server e MySQL